
.main-heading-title{
text-shadow: -1px 0px 30px rgba(255, 255, 255, 1);
-webkit-animation: pulse 1s infinite;
-moz-animation: pulse .6s infinite;
-ms-animation: pulse .6s infinite;
-o-animation: pulse .6s infinite;
animation: pulse 2s infinite;
}

@-webkit-keyframes pulse {
    0% { text-shadow: -1px 0px 30px rgba(255, 255, 255, 1); }
    50% { text-shadow: -1px 0px 30px rgba(255, 255, 255, 0);  }
    100% { text-shadow: -1px 0px 30px rgba(255, 255, 255, 1); }
}
@-moz-keyframes pulse {
    0% { text-shadow: -1px 0px 30px rgba(255, 255, 255, 1);}
    50% { opacity: 1; }
    50.01% { opacity: 0; }
    100% { opacity: 0; }
}
@-ms-keyframes pulse {
    0% { text-shadow: -1px 0px 30px rgba(255, 255, 255, 1); }
    50% { opacity: 1; }
    50.01% { opacity: 0; }
    100% { opacity: 0; }
}
@-o-keyframes pulse {
    0% { text-shadow: -1px 0px 30px rgba(255, 255, 255, 1); }
    50% { opacity: 1; }
    50.01% { opacity: 0; }
    100% { opacity: 0; }
}
@keyframes pulse {
  0% { text-shadow: -1px 0px 30px rgba(0, 0, 0, 1); }
  60% { text-shadow: -1px 0px 30px rgba(0, 0, 0, 0);  }
  100% { text-shadow: -1px 0px 30px rgba(0, 0, 0, 1); }
}
